
CINCINNATI, Sept. 18 (UPI) -- Carlos Gomez and Prince Fielder ignited Milwaukee with two-run homers in the first inning Sunday and the Brewers went on to pound Cincinnati 8-1.
Corey Hart chipped in with a solo homer among his three hits, Ryan Braun went 3-for-4 and Rickie Weeks contributed two hits and two RBI as National League Central-leading Milwaukee won for the fifth time in six games.
Zack Greinke (15-6) was working on a no-hitter until the fifth inning and settled for allowing just two hits over seven frames, surrendering a single run while walking three and striking out 10.
Scheduled Reds starter Dontrelle Willis was scratched because of back spasms and Matt Maloney (0-3) took the loss in an emergency start.
He was bombed for seven runs (six earned) on nine hits through 1 2/3 innings.
